Solution for What is 2290 increased by 39 percent? (2290 plus 39%):

2290 + (39/100 * 2290) = 3183.1

Now we have: 2290 increased by 39 percent = 3183.1

Question: What is 2290 increased by 39 percent?

Percentage solution with steps:

Step 1: We have a with value of 2290.

Step 2: We have b with value of 39.

Step 3: The formula for calculation will be: a + (b/100 * a) = x.

Step 4: We could also represent this as: x = a + (\frac{b}{100} * a).

Step 5: We now replace with the values: x = 2290 + (\frac{39}{100} * 2290).

Step 6: That gives us an {x} = {3183.1}

Therefore, {2290} increased by {39\%} is {3183.1}
